Microsoft Surface Phone specs, news update: foldable features can transform handset to tablet

A new Microsoft Surface Phone is now rumored to come with Snapdragon 835 and 6 GB RAM. | Microsoft

The Microsoft Surface Phone may be patterned after the Microsoft Surface Pro as a recent leak suggests that it can be used as a tablet as well. Fortunately, it may also be positioned as an affordable device.

The strong performance of the Surface Pro in the market may be the reason why the Surface Phone will also have hybrid features. A new patent spotted by MSPoweruser indicates that the imminent handset can be transformed into a tablet as well.

The Patent No. 9,541,962 was reportedly submitted by Kabir Siddiqui for Microsoft, which the United States Patent and Trademark approved on Jan. 10. Enthusiasts say that the patent has a high probability of being launched in the market as Siddiqui has already authored a few Surface-based products that are already used by the consumers.

It seems like the Microsoft Surface Phone will also be a foldable tablet that has a flexible hinge. This would give customers a win-win deal as some are considering several important factors in buying a device. For instance, one user may be purchasing a handset that has a small display for phone calls, and own a tablet to answer emails. The Surface Phone targets both needs in one device.

The Microsoft Surface Phone, as seen from the leak, has a flexible hinge so as to keep the housing secured. It also allows the device to be rotated at a specific axis so as to conveniently display the viewing area of the device.

As for the specs, the display is said to measure around 5.5 inches, but when a user opts to use it as a mini tablet, the screen could be transformed to 7.9 inches.

Enthusiasts believe that the Microsoft Surface Phone will have a tight competition with Samsung and LG. Both companies are also expected to release their own powerful gadget with foldable features. Samsung has a Galaxy X that could be released at the end of the year, while LG's flagship device may be launched early 2018.
